What does this mean for us, the boots-on-the-ground (or boots-on-the-snow) players? For those of us on PC, every Wednesday at 02:00 UTC will feel like a mini-Christmas when the rotation flips. Console warriors, your Thursday 07:00 UTC reset is equally blessed. During Week 1 of Update 39.2, Erangel: Subzero will be selectable in all regions—a rare treat that usually only comes when a map gets a major makeover. But the real party starts in Weeks 2 and 3, where Erangel gets double the normal matchmaking probability. Now, let’s talk about the Ranked crowd. We’re a picky bunch, I know. Ranked maps update season by season, and this season serves up a perfectly balanced diet of four 8x8 titans: Erangel (25%), Miramar (25%), Taego (25%), and Rondo (25%). One quirky detail: KAKAO platform players always have Erangel, Taego, and Sanhok locked into their Fixed Map pool, which means they’ll be chilling on Subzero whether they like it or not. The rest of us get to enjoy the rotating buffet, but remember, 8x8 km maps have roughly double the matchmaking probability of smaller maps.
